Sargé-lès-le-Mans is a commune located in the Sarthe department in the Pays de la Loire region of France. Its geographic coordinates are 48.03466, 0.23981, placing it near the city of Le Mans. The commune is situated in the Europe/Paris timezone, aligning it with the Central European Time.
Sargé-lès-le-Mans is known for its residential areas and suburban character, offering a peaceful environment for its residents. It serves as a part of the Le Mans metropolitan area, contributing to the regional significance of the area, particularly in terms of housing and local amenities. The proximity to Le Mans also allows residents to benefit from the cultural and economic opportunities available in a larger urban center.
Timezone in Sargé-lès-le-Mans
Sargé-lès-le-Mans is located in the Europe/Paris timezone, which operates at a UTC offset of +1 hour during standard time. This changes to UTC +2 hours during daylight saving time, which begins on the last Sunday in March and ends on the last Sunday in October. During daylight saving time, clocks are set forward by one hour to make better use of daylight in the evenings.
When considering the time difference with the United States, Sargé-lès-le-Mans is generally 6 to 9 hours ahead, depending on the U.S. time zone. For example, when it is noon in Sargé-lès-le-Mans, it is either 3 AM in New York or 6 AM in Los Angeles.
